Ingredients

Everclear
EVERCLEAR
1 fifth
Vodka
VODKA
1 fifth Smirnoff red label
Mountain Dew
MOUNTAIN DEW
2 L
Surge
SURGE
2 L
Lemon juice
LEMON JUICE
1 small bottle
Rum
RUM
1 pint

How to Mix

Mix all ingredients together. Slowly and gently. Works best if ice is added to punch bowl and soda's are very cold.
